Play Area Improvements in Oakland Mills


Columbia Association presented plans for improvements to two play areas in Oakland Mills at the February 10, 2026, Village Board meeting. These upgrades are part of the Board-directed Play Area Cluster Program, which was initiated in 2024.


The affected play areas are OM12 Camelback Lane and OM13 Gatsby Green. The Play Area Cluster also includes OM14 Offshore Green.


OM12 Camelback Lane will be fully redeveloped. The existing fort structure will be replaced with a unique climbing feature, a spring rider, and new bench and picnic table seating.

Due to limited space and environmental constraints at OM13 Gatsby Green, development options for a traditional play area are restricted. The proposed plan repurposes the site as a reforested seating area. In addition to native ornamental trees, the design includes a sway bench, a play panel, and a picnic table.

Repairs have recently been completed on the existing structure at OM14 Offshore Green. When that structure no longer passes its annual safety inspection, the site will be developed with a new play structure designed for children ages 2–12. These improvements will complete the redevelopment of this Play Area Cluster.
